The office bearers of the Sindh High Court Bar Association (SHCBA) Hyderabad seem to be at loggerheads in the matter of inviting Chief Minister KPK Muhammad Sohail Afridi to visit and address the bar.
The SHCBA’s General Secretary advocate Israr Hussain Chang had on January 7 addressed a letter to CM Afridi inviting him to visit the bar during his upcoming visit to Hyderabad.While expressing support for Afridi’s stance about the 26th and the 27th constitutional amendments, he believed that the KPK’s CM would reciprocate by supporting Chang and other lawyers in their struggle against corporate farming, safeguarding Karoonjhar mountain and the water rights issues.
However, a meeting of the SHCBA’s managing committee on Thursday rejected an application of the committee’s member advocate Azmatullah Channa to welcome Afridi in the bar, according to a press release issued here on Friday. The press release has been signed by the bar’s President advocate Ishrat Ali Lohar, Vice President Nisar Ahmed Channa, Joint Secretary advocate Ghulam Ali Talpur, Library Secretary advocate Zainul-Abedin Sahito and Treasurer advocate Zeeshan Ali Memon.
